Panorama Exposes AI-Generated Trump Deepfakes Amid Election Concerns
  • A BBC Panorama investigation revealed fake AI-generated images of former President Donald Trump with Black voters spread on social media.

  • Conservative radio show host Mark Kaye has been identified as one of the individuals creating these deepfakes.

  • The investigation calls attention to unethical AI practices in politics, including fake robocalls and chatbots misleading voters.

  • There is currently a lack of legislation to regulate the use of AI in the political sphere.

  • The Trump campaign has denied involvement with the creation or distribution of the fake images.

  • These developments pose serious concerns for the integrity of the upcoming 2024 US presidential election.
